Home
last modified time | relevance | path

Searched refs:cl_map_item_t (Results 1 – 25 of 56) sorted by relevance

123

/freebsd/contrib/ofed/opensm/include/complib/
H A Dcl_qmap.h152 } cl_map_item_t; typedef
209 cl_map_item_t item;
247 cl_map_item_t root;
248 cl_map_item_t nil;
285 (*cl_pfn_qmap_apply_t) (IN cl_map_item_t * const p_map_item, IN void *context);
435 static inline uint64_t cl_qmap_key(IN const cl_map_item_t * const p_item) in cl_qmap_key()
490 static inline const cl_map_item_t *cl_qmap_end(IN const cl_qmap_t * const p_map) in cl_qmap_end()
528 static inline cl_map_item_t *cl_qmap_head(IN const cl_qmap_t * const p_map) in cl_qmap_head()
532 return ((cl_map_item_t *) p_map->nil.pool_item.list_item.p_next); in cl_qmap_head()
564 static inline cl_map_item_t *cl_qmap_tail(IN const cl_qmap_t * const p_map) in cl_qmap_tail()
[all …]
H A Dcl_nodenamemap.h46 cl_map_item_t item;
H A Dcl_event_wheel.h185 cl_map_item_t map_item;
/freebsd/contrib/ofed/opensm/complib/
H A Dcl_map.c77 static inline cl_map_item_t *__cl_map_root(IN const cl_qmap_t * const p_map) in __cl_map_root()
86 static boolean_t __cl_map_is_left_child(IN const cl_map_item_t * const p_item) in __cl_map_is_left_child()
98 static cl_map_item_t **__cl_map_get_parent_ptr_to_item(IN cl_map_item_t * in __cl_map_get_parent_ptr_to_item()
128 IN cl_map_item_t * const p_item) in __cl_map_rot_left()
130 cl_map_item_t **pp_root; in __cl_map_rot_left()
174 IN cl_map_item_t * const p_item) in __cl_map_rot_right()
176 cl_map_item_t **pp_root; in __cl_map_rot_right()
226 cl_map_item_t *cl_qmap_get(IN const cl_qmap_t * const p_map, in cl_qmap_get()
229 cl_map_item_t *p_item; in cl_qmap_get()
249 cl_map_item_t *cl_qmap_get_next(IN const cl_qmap_t * const p_map, in cl_qmap_get_next()
[all …]
H A Dcl_event_wheel.c249 cl_map_item_t *p_map_item; in cl_event_wheel_destroy()
295 cl_map_item_t *p_map_item; in cl_event_wheel_reg()
402 cl_map_item_t *p_map_item; in cl_event_wheel_unreg()
439 cl_map_item_t *p_map_item; in cl_event_wheel_num_regs()
465 cl_map_item_t *p_map_item; in __cl_event_wheel_dump()
/freebsd/contrib/ofed/opensm/opensm/
H A Dosm_dump.c63 static void dump_ucast_path_distribution(cl_map_item_t * item, FILE * file, in dump_ucast_path_distribution()
117 static void dump_ucast_routes(cl_map_item_t * item, FILE * file, void *cxt) in dump_ucast_routes()
239 static void dump_mcast_routes(cl_map_item_t * item, FILE * file, void *cxt) in dump_mcast_routes()
303 static void dump_lid_matrix(cl_map_item_t * item, FILE * file, void *cxt) in dump_lid_matrix()
331 static void dump_ucast_lfts(cl_map_item_t * item, FILE * file, void *cxt) in dump_ucast_lfts()
368 static void dump_topology_node(cl_map_item_t * item, FILE * file, void *cxt) in dump_topology_node()
500 static void dump_sl2vl_tbl(cl_map_item_t * item, FILE * file, void *cxt) in dump_sl2vl_tbl()
552 static void print_node_report(cl_map_item_t * item, FILE * file, void *cxt) in print_node_report()
645 void (*func) (cl_map_item_t *, FILE *, void *);
649 static void dump_item(cl_map_item_t * item, void *cxt) in dump_item()
[all …]
H A Dosm_ucast_mgr.c105 static void ucast_mgr_process_hop_0_1(IN cl_map_item_t * p_map_item, in ucast_mgr_process_hop_0_1()
137 cl_map_item_t *item; in ucast_mgr_process_neighbor()
322 cl_map_item_t *item; in alloc_ports_priv()
346 cl_map_item_t *item; in free_ports_priv()
357 static void ucast_mgr_process_tbl(IN cl_map_item_t * p_map_item, in ucast_mgr_process_tbl()
397 static void ucast_mgr_process_neighbors(IN cl_map_item_t * p_map_item, in ucast_mgr_process_neighbors()
487 static void set_default_hop_wf(cl_map_item_t * p_map_item, void *ctx) in set_default_hop_wf()
741 static void add_port_to_order_list(cl_map_item_t * p_map_item, void *ctx) in add_port_to_order_list()
783 static void clear_prof_ignore_flag(cl_map_item_t * p_map_item, void *ctx) in clear_prof_ignore_flag()
899 static void ucast_mgr_set_fwd_top(IN cl_map_item_t * p_map_item, in ucast_mgr_set_fwd_top()
[all …]
H A Dosm_multicast.c221 cl_map_item_t *item; in is_qmap_empty_for_port()
240 cl_map_item_t *item; in is_qmap_empty_for_mcm_port()
278 cl_map_item_t *prev_item; in osm_mgrp_add_port()
446 cl_map_item_t *item = cl_qmap_get(&p_mgrp->mcm_port_tbl, port_guid); in osm_mgrp_get_mcm_port()
455 cl_map_item_t *item = cl_qmap_get(&p_mgrp->mcm_alias_port_tbl, in osm_mgrp_get_mcm_alias_guid()
H A Dosm_perfmgr_db.c75 cl_map_item_t *item, *next_item; in perfmgr_db_destroy()
94 cl_map_item_t *rc = cl_qmap_get(&db->pc_data, guid); in get()
95 const cl_map_item_t *end = cl_qmap_end(&db->pc_data); in get()
166 cl_map_item_t *rc = cl_qmap_insert(&db->pc_data, node->node_guid, in insert()
167 (cl_map_item_t *) node); in insert()
215 cl_map_item_t * rc = cl_qmap_remove(&db->pc_data, guid); in perfmgr_db_delete_entry()
232 cl_map_item_t * p_map_item = cl_qmap_head(&db->pc_data); in perfmgr_db_delete_inactive()
611 static void clear_counters(cl_map_item_t * const p_map_item, void *context) in clear_counters()
930 static void db_dump(cl_map_item_t * const p_map_item, void *context) in db_dump()
953 cl_map_item_t *item; in perfmgr_db_print_all()
[all …]
H A Dosm_state_mgr.c97 static void state_mgr_reset_node_count(IN cl_map_item_t * p_map_item, in state_mgr_reset_node_count()
107 static void state_mgr_reset_port_count(IN cl_map_item_t * p_map_item, in state_mgr_reset_port_count()
115 static void state_mgr_reset_switch_count(IN cl_map_item_t * p_map_item, in state_mgr_reset_switch_count()
124 static void state_mgr_get_sw_info(IN cl_map_item_t * p_object, IN void *context) in state_mgr_get_sw_info()
613 static void query_sm_info(cl_map_item_t * item, void *cxt) in query_sm_info()
642 static void state_mgr_reset_state_change_bit(IN cl_map_item_t * obj, in state_mgr_reset_state_change_bit()
696 static void state_mgr_update_node_desc(IN cl_map_item_t * obj, IN void *context) in state_mgr_update_node_desc()
761 static void state_mgr_get_node_desc(IN cl_map_item_t * obj, IN void *context) in state_mgr_get_node_desc()
795 cl_map_item_t *p_next; in state_mgr_light_sweep_start()
1031 cl_map_item_t *p_next; in state_mgr_report_new_ports()
[all …]
H A Dosm_ucast_updn.c214 cl_map_item_t *item; in updn_subn_rank()
305 cl_map_item_t *item; in updn_set_min_hop_table()
414 cl_map_item_t *item; in updn_find_root_nodes_by_min_hop()
511 static void dump_roots(cl_map_item_t *item, FILE *file, void *cxt) in dump_roots()
573 cl_map_item_t *item; in updn_lid_matrices()
H A Dosm_prtn.c188 cl_map_item_t *p_item; in osm_prtn_add_all()
310 cl_map_item_t *p_next; in osm_prtn_find_by_name()
393 cl_map_item_t *p_next; in osm_prtn_make_partitions()
435 (cl_map_item_t *) p); in osm_prtn_make_partitions()
H A Dosm_ucast_dnup.c225 cl_map_item_t *item; in dnup_subn_rank()
301 cl_map_item_t *item; in dnup_set_min_hop_table()
412 cl_map_item_t *item; in dnup_lid_matrices()
H A Dosm_mcast_mgr.c91 cl_map_item_t *map_item; in osm_mcast_make_port_list_and_map()
172 cl_map_item_t *i; in destroy_mgrp_switch_map()
195 cl_map_item_t *i; in mcast_mgr_compute_avg_hops()
226 cl_map_item_t *i; in mcast_mgr_compute_max_hops()
1155 cl_map_item_t *item; in alloc_mfts()
/freebsd/contrib/ofed/opensm/include/opensm/
H A Dosm_mcm_port.h77 cl_map_item_t map_item;
166 cl_map_item_t map_item;
H A Dosm_remote_sm.h89 cl_map_item_t map_item;
H A Dosm_mcast_mgr.h61 cl_map_item_t map_item;
H A Dosm_router.h95 cl_map_item_t map_item;
H A Dosm_mtree.h100 cl_map_item_t map_item;
H A Dosm_partition.h94 cl_map_item_t map_item;
H A Dosm_switch.h95 cl_map_item_t map_item;
113 cl_map_item_t mgrp_item;
/freebsd/contrib/ofed/libibnetdisc/
H A Dquery_smp.c120 (cl_map_item_t *) smp); in process_smp_queue()
183 if ((cl_map_item_t *) smp == cl_qmap_end(&engine->smps_on_wire)) { in process_one_recv()
256 cl_map_item_t *item; in smp_engine_destroy()
/freebsd/contrib/ofed/opensm/libvendor/
H A Dosm_vendor_mlx_txn.c279 cl_map_item_t *p_item; in osmv_txn_abort_rmpp_txns()
364 cl_map_item_t *p_item; in __osmv_txnmgr_lookup()
405 cl_map_item_t *p_item; in __osmv_txnmgr_insert_txn()
444 cl_map_item_t *p_item; in __osmv_txnmgr_remove_txn()
475 cl_map_item_t *p_item; in __osmv_txn_all_done()
H A Dosm_vendor_mtl_transaction_mgr.c319 cl_map_item_t *p_map_item; in osm_transaction_mgr_destroy()
452 cl_map_item_t *p_map_item; in osm_transaction_mgr_erase_madw()
502 cl_map_item_t *p_map_item; in osm_transaction_mgr_get_madw_for_tid()
/freebsd/contrib/ofed/opensm/include/vendor/
H A Dosm_vendor_mtl_transaction_mgr.h87 cl_map_item_t map_item;

123